diff options
author | yar <yar@FreeBSD.org> | 2006-06-29 16:56:07 +0000 |
---|---|---|
committer | yar <yar@FreeBSD.org> | 2006-06-29 16:56:07 +0000 |
commit | 976c2bc37480e7a77799f507fe37595c4cde534f (patch) | |
tree | 82f6697ca1d2df2d437313875576a6e320d00bbb /sys/netinet6/in6_var.h | |
parent | e8d45535f3e6e749923422a9535d35b80bc6a236 (diff) | |
download | FreeBSD-src-976c2bc37480e7a77799f507fe37595c4cde534f.zip FreeBSD-src-976c2bc37480e7a77799f507fe37595c4cde534f.tar.gz |
Use queue(3) macros instead of accessing list/queue internals directly.
Diffstat (limited to 'sys/netinet6/in6_var.h')
-rw-r--r-- | sys/netinet6/in6_var.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/sys/netinet6/in6_var.h b/sys/netinet6/in6_var.h index 881b21f..4d3c6ba 100644 --- a/sys/netinet6/in6_var.h +++ b/sys/netinet6/in6_var.h @@ -493,7 +493,7 @@ MALLOC_DECLARE(M_IP6MADDR); /* struct in6_ifaddr *ia; */ \ do { \ struct ifaddr *ifa; \ - for (ifa = (ifp)->if_addrlist.tqh_first; ifa; ifa = ifa->ifa_list.tqe_next) { \ + TAILQ_FOREACH(ifa, &(ifp)->if_addrlist, ifa_list) { \ if (!ifa->ifa_addr) \ continue; \ if (ifa->ifa_addr->sa_family == AF_INET6) \ @@ -577,14 +577,14 @@ do { \ /* struct in6_multi *in6m; */ \ do { \ if (((in6m) = (step).i_in6m) != NULL) \ - (step).i_in6m = (step).i_in6m->in6m_entry.le_next; \ + (step).i_in6m = LIST_NEXT((step).i_in6m, in6m_entry); \ } while(0) #define IN6_FIRST_MULTI(step, in6m) \ /* struct in6_multistep step; */ \ /* struct in6_multi *in6m */ \ do { \ - (step).i_in6m = in6_multihead.lh_first; \ + (step).i_in6m = LIST_FIRST(&in6_multihead); \ IN6_NEXT_MULTI((step), (in6m)); \ } while(0) |